酒店布草怎么測試耐磨性?

第一種方法,將試樣與標準磨料按規定的壓力和相對運動方式進行摩擦,通過測量試樣在一定摩擦次數后的質量損失、外觀變化或強力損失等來評定其耐磨性。
The first method is to rub the sample against a standard abrasive under a specified pressure and relative motion, and evaluate its wear resistance by measuring the mass loss, appearance change, or strength loss of the sample after a certain number of friction cycles.
準備試樣:從布草上裁取一定尺寸的試樣,一般為圓形,直徑約為 140mm。
Preparation of samples: Cut a sample of a certain size from the linen, usually circular with a diameter of about 140mm.
安裝試樣和磨料:將試樣安裝在耐磨儀的試樣夾具上,同時選擇合適的標準磨料,如羊毛織物或聚酯織物等,并安裝在磨頭上。
Install the sample and abrasive: Install the sample on the sample fixture of the wear tester, and select a suitable standard abrasive, such as wool fabric or polyester fabric, and install it on the grinding head.
設置測試參數:根據布草的類型和使用要求,設置摩擦壓力、摩擦次數等參數。通常摩擦壓力為 9kPa,摩擦次數根據具體布草的預期使用情況而定,一般在 500 次到 20000 次之間。
Set test parameters: Based on the type and usage requirements of the fabric, set parameters such as friction pressure and friction frequency. The usual friction pressure is 9kPa, and the number of friction times depends on the expected usage of the specific fabric, generally between 500 and 20000 times.
進行測試:啟動耐磨儀,使試樣與磨料按照規定的運動方式進行摩擦。在測試過程中,要確保儀器運行正常,試樣和磨料的接觸良好。
Conduct testing: Start the wear tester to allow the sample to rub against the abrasive in the prescribed motion. During the testing process, it is important to ensure that the instrument is functioning properly and that the sample is in good contact with the abrasive.
結果評定:測試結束后,取出試樣,用天平測量其質量損失,觀察試樣表面的磨損情況,如是否有起毛、起球、破損等,并與標準樣照進行對比評級。同時,還可以對試樣進行強力測試,了解其在耐磨測試后的強力保留率
Result evaluation: After the test is completed, take out the sample, measure its mass loss with a balance, observe the wear on the surface of the sample, such as whether there is fuzzing, pilling, damage, etc., and compare and grade it with the standard sample. At the same time, strength testing can also be conducted on the sample to understand its strength retention rate after wear resistance testing
第二中測試方法,試樣固定在旋轉平臺上,與上方的磨料接觸,通過平臺的旋轉使試樣與磨料產生相對摩擦,模擬布草在實際使用中的磨損情況。
The second testing method involves fixing the sample on a rotating platform and contacting it with the abrasive above. The rotation of the platform causes relative friction between the sample and the abrasive, simulating the wear of the cloth in actual use.
試樣準備:將布草裁剪成合適的尺寸,一般為矩形,大小根據測試儀器的要求而定。
Sample preparation: Cut the linen into a suitable size, usually rectangular, depending on the requirements of the testing instrument.
安裝試樣和磨料:把試樣平整地固定在旋轉平臺上,將磨料安裝在與試樣接觸的位置,通常磨料為砂紙或其他耐磨材料。
Installation of sample and abrasive: Fix the sample flat on the rotating platform and install the abrasive in contact with the sample, usually made of sandpaper or other wear-resistant materials.
設置測試參數:確定旋轉速度、測試時間和壓力等參數。旋轉速度一般在 100 轉 / 分鐘左右,測試時間根據布草的耐磨性能和使用要求設定,壓力通常在 10N 到 50N 之間。
Set test parameters: Determine parameters such as rotation speed, testing time, and pressure. The rotation speed is generally around 100 revolutions per minute, and the testing time is set according to the wear resistance and usage requirements of the linen. The pressure is usually between 10N and 50N.
進行測試:啟動儀器,使旋轉平臺帶動試樣旋轉,與磨料進行摩擦。在測試過程中,要注意觀察試樣的磨損情況,如有異常應及時停機檢查。
Testing: Start the instrument and rotate the sample on the rotating platform, causing friction with the abrasive. During the testing process, attention should be paid to observing the wear of the sample, and if there are any abnormalities, the machine should be stopped for inspection in a timely manner.
結果評估:測試結束后,觀察試樣的磨損痕跡、起毛起球程度等外觀變化,也可以通過測量試樣的厚度損失或質量損失來評定其耐磨性。
Result evaluation: After the test is completed, observe the appearance changes such as wear marks and pilling degree of the sample, and evaluate its wear resistance by measuring the thickness loss or quality loss of the sample.
